To provide an image sensor that is useful for size reduction and cost reduction of a system, and simplification of image processing between two optical images, in an optical sensor system that images two wave regions which are a wavelength region, ranging from visible light to near-infrared light and a wavelength region from intermediate-infrared light to far-infrared light.
The image sensor includes two-dimensional arrays, in which quantum type visible light detectors and thermal infrared light detectors cyclically aligned on a substrate, signal lines arranged for each column along the visible light detectors and the thermal infrared light detectors that are aligned in the column direction, and a drive lines arranged for each row along the visible light detectors and the thermal infrared light detectors that are aligned in the row direction.
